NikDevx / homebridge-playstation-game-title

Playstation integration for Homebridge / HOOBS.
Apache License 2.0
3 stars 0 forks source link

User Homebridge not available #3

Open monza258 opened 2 weeks ago

monza258 commented 2 weeks ago

I have installed the plugin with Homebridge UI and i have to tried to swich to User homebridge, i got an message that the account is currently not available

Logs:

Homebridge Terminal

Node.js Version: v18.18.0
Node.js Path: /opt/homebridge/bin/node
Plugin Path: /var/lib/homebridge/node_modules

Update Node.js: hb-service update-node

Install Plugin: hb-service add homebridge-plugin-name
Remove Plugin: hb-service remove homebridge-plugin-name

pi@homebridge:/var/lib/homebridge $ sudo su
root@homebridge:/var/lib/homebridge# su homebridge
This account is currently not available.
root@homebridge:/var/lib/homebridge#

Plugin Config:

{
    "pollInterval": 60000,
    "PSNAWP": "27jKh7ngqH2pbwvnVJ7NwoP5BbKsPkupXXXXXXQ6IsXXXXXX",
    "account_id": [
        {
            "id": "XXXXXXXXXXXXX"
        }
    ],
    "platform": "playstation"
}

I also got some error messages like this

[playstation] Unable to locate device: with id XXXXXX
NikDevx commented 2 weeks ago

https://github.com/dhleong/playactor/issues?q=+Unable+to+locate+device

monza258 commented 2 weeks ago

I didn't see a solution.

The connection will lost. I can't find the problem. image

NikDevx commented 2 weeks ago

I won't be able to help you without any logs

monza258 commented 2 weeks ago

Please tell me what I have to do so that you can help me. I haven't found an option to activate a log in your plugin.

monza258 commented 2 weeks ago

Help this?

[15/06/2024, 20:01:02] Homebridge v1.8.2 (HAP v0.12.1) (Homebridge 7244) is running on port 51822.
[15/06/2024, 20:01:03] [playstation] Discovered device: {
  address: { address: '192.168.0.33', family: 'IPv4', port: 9302, size: 158 },
  hostRequestPort: 997,
  extras: {
    statusLine: '200 Ok',
    statusCode: '200',
    statusMessage: 'Ok',
    status: 'AWAKE'
  },
  discoveryVersion: '00030010',
  systemVersion: '09400008',
  id: '84E657D1E2CF',
  name: 'PS5-291',
  status: 'AWAKE',
  type: 'PS5'
}
[15/06/2024, 20:01:03] Publishing external accessory (name: PS5-291, publishInfo: {
  username: 'AD:F6:79:8A:73:51',
  pincode: '***-**-***',
  category: 35,
  port: undefined,
  bind: undefined,
  mdns: undefined,
  addIdentifyingMaterial: true,
  advertiser: 'avahi'
}).
[15/06/2024, 20:01:03] PS5-291 5AFE is running on port 43785.
[15/06/2024, 20:01:03] Please add [PS5-291 5AFE] manually in Home app. Setup Code: 485-82-714
[15/06/2024, 20:01:54] [playstation] [84E657D1E2CF] getOn is -> AWAKE
[15/06/2024, 20:02:03] [playstation] [84E657D1E2CF] Device status updated AWAKE
[15/06/2024, 20:03:03] [playstation] [84E657D1E2CF] Device status updated AWAKE
[15/06/2024, 20:03:56] [playstation] [84E657D1E2CF] getOn is -> AWAKE
[15/06/2024, 20:04:03] [playstation] [84E657D1E2CF] Device status updated AWAKE
[15/06/2024, 20:05:03] [playstation] [84E657D1E2CF] Device status updated AWAKE
[15/06/2024, 20:06:03] [playstation] [84E657D1E2CF] Device status updated AWAKE
[15/06/2024, 20:07:03] [playstation] [84E657D1E2CF] Device status updated AWAKE
[15/06/2024, 20:07:06] [playstation] [84E657D1E2CF] getOn is -> AWAKE
[15/06/2024, 20:07:06] [playstation] [84E657D1E2CF] getOn is -> AWAKE
[15/06/2024, 20:07:41] [playstation] [84E657D1E2CF] getOn is -> AWAKE
[15/06/2024, 20:07:41] [playstation] [84E657D1E2CF] getOn is -> AWAKE
[15/06/2024, 20:08:03] [playstation] [84E657D1E2CF] Device status updated AWAKE
[15/06/2024, 20:08:16] [playstation] [84E657D1E2CF] getOn is -> AWAKE
[15/06/2024, 20:08:51] [playstation] [84E657D1E2CF] setOn -> 0
[15/06/2024, 20:08:51] [playstation] Discovering device...
[15/06/2024, 20:08:51] [playstation] [84E657D1E2CF] Opening connection...
[15/06/2024, 20:08:51] [playstation] [84E657D1E2CF] Standby device...
[15/06/2024, 20:08:57] [playstation] [84E657D1E2CF] Closing connection...
[15/06/2024, 20:08:57] [playstation] [84E657D1E2CF] Connection closed
[15/06/2024, 20:09:03] [playstation] [84E657D1E2CF] Device status updated STANDBY
[15/06/2024, 20:09:05] [playstation] [84E657D1E2CF] setOn -> 1
[15/06/2024, 20:09:05] [playstation] Discovering device...
[15/06/2024, 20:09:05] [playstation] [84E657D1E2CF] Opening connection...
[15/06/2024, 20:09:25] [playstation] [84E657D1E2CF] Removing locks due to timeout
[15/06/2024, 20:09:35] [playstation] [84E657D1E2CF] setOn -> 0
[15/06/2024, 20:09:35] [playstation] Discovering device...
[15/06/2024, 20:09:35] [playstation] Device didn't wake in time
[15/06/2024, 20:09:40] [playstation] [84E657D1E2CF] setOn -> 1
[15/06/2024, 20:09:40] [playstation] Discovering device...
[15/06/2024, 20:10:00] [playstation] [84E657D1E2CF] Removing locks due to timeout
[15/06/2024, 20:10:05] [playstation] Unable to locate device: with id 84E657D1E2CF
[15/06/2024, 20:10:09] [playstation] [84E657D1E2CF] setOn -> 0
[15/06/2024, 20:10:09] [playstation] Discovering device...
[15/06/2024, 20:10:10] [playstation] Unable to locate device: with id 84E657D1E2CF
[15/06/2024, 20:10:14] [playstation] [84E657D1E2CF] setOn -> 1
[15/06/2024, 20:10:14] [playstation] Discovering device...
(node:25304) MaxListenersExceededWarning: Possible EventEmitter memory leak detected. 11 message listeners added to [Socket]. Use emitter.setMaxListeners() to increase limit
(Use `node --trace-warnings ...` to show where the warning was created)
[15/06/2024, 20:10:33] [playstation] Unable to locate device: with id 84E657D1E2CF
[15/06/2024, 20:10:33] [playstation] [84E657D1E2CF] Device status updated STANDBY
[15/06/2024, 20:10:34] [playstation] [84E657D1E2CF] Removing locks due to timeout
[15/06/2024, 20:10:39] [playstation] Unable to locate device: with id 84E657D1E2CF

IMG_3736

It will not show any Title

After turn off, I can't turn on in HomeKit

NikDevx commented 2 weeks ago

You need to choose standby mode instead of power off if you want to power on your PS5 from homekit

The title will after 1 minute when a some game run

monza258 commented 2 weeks ago

Unfortunately the game title is not displayed after 1 minute. The set-top box also keeps disappearing from Homebridge and I have to add it again.

[18/06/2024, 08:42:13] [playstation] Discovered device: {
  address: { address: '192.168.0.33', family: 'IPv4', port: 9302, size: 158 },
  hostRequestPort: 997,
  extras: {
    statusLine: '200 Ok',
    statusCode: '200',
    statusMessage: 'Ok',
    status: 'AWAKE'
  },
  discoveryVersion: '00030010',
  systemVersion: '09400008',
  id: '84E657DCXXXX',
  name: 'PS5-291',
  status: 'AWAKE',
  type: 'PS5'
}
[18/06/2024, 08:42:13] Publishing external accessory (name: PS5-291, publishInfo: {
  username: 'AD:F6:79:8A:73:51',
  pincode: '***-**-***',
  category: 35,
  port: undefined,
  bind: undefined,
  mdns: undefined,
  addIdentifyingMaterial: true,
  advertiser: 'avahi'
}).
[18/06/2024, 08:42:13] PS5-291 5AFE is running on port 36627.
[18/06/2024, 08:42:13] Please add [PS5-291 5AFE] manually in Home app. Setup Code: 485-82-714
[18/06/2024, 08:42:51] [playstation] [84E657D1E2CF] getOn is -> AWAKE
[18/06/2024, 08:43:00] [playstation] [84E657D1E2CF] getOn is -> AWAKE
[18/06/2024, 08:43:10] [playstation] [84E657D1E2CF] getOn is -> AWAKE
[18/06/2024, 08:43:13] [playstation] [84E657D1E2CF] Device status updated AWAKE
[18/06/2024, 08:43:16] [playstation] [84E657D1E2CF] getOn is -> AWAKE
[18/06/2024, 08:43:16] [playstation] [84E657D1E2CF] getOn is -> AWAKE
[18/06/2024, 08:43:16] [playstation] [84E657D1E2CF] getOn is -> AWAKE
[18/06/2024, 08:43:24] [playstation] [84E657D1E2CF] getOn is -> AWAKE
[18/06/2024, 08:43:26] [playstation] [84E657D1E2CF] getOn is -> AWAKE
[18/06/2024, 08:43:28] [playstation] [84E657D1E2CF] getOn is -> AWAKE
[18/06/2024, 08:44:13] [playstation] [84E657D1E2CF] Device status updated AWAKE
[18/06/2024, 08:45:13] [playstation] [84E657D1E2CF] Device status updated AWAKE
[18/06/2024, 08:46:13] [playstation] [84E657D1E2CF] Device status updated AWAKE
[18/06/2024, 08:47:13] [playstation] [84E657D1E2CF] Device status updated AWAKE
[18/06/2024, 08:48:13] [playstation] [84E657D1E2CF] Device status updated AWAKE
[18/06/2024, 08:49:13] [playstation] [84E657D1E2CF] Device status updated AWAKE
[18/06/2024, 08:50:13] [playstation] [84E657D1E2CF] Device status updated AWAKE
[18/06/2024, 08:50:28] [playstation] [84E657D1E2CF] setOn -> 0
[18/06/2024, 08:50:28] [playstation] Discovering device...
[18/06/2024, 08:50:28] [playstation] [84E657D1E2CF] Opening connection...
[18/06/2024, 08:50:28] [playstation] [84E657D1E2CF] Standby device...
[18/06/2024, 08:50:34] [playstation] [84E657D1E2CF] Closing connection...
[18/06/2024, 08:50:34] [playstation] [84E657D1E2CF] Connection closed
[18/06/2024, 08:50:55] [playstation] [84E657D1E2CF] setOn -> 1
[18/06/2024, 08:50:55] [playstation] Discovering device...
[18/06/2024, 08:51:15] [playstation] [84E657D1E2CF] Removing locks due to timeout
[18/06/2024, 08:51:25] [playstation] Unable to locate device: with id 84E657D1E2CF
[18/06/2024, 08:52:43] [playstation] Unable to locate device: with id 84E657D1E2CF
[18/06/2024, 08:52:43] [playstation] [84E657D1E2CF] Device status updated STANDBY
[18/06/2024, 08:52:56] [playstation] [84E657D1E2CF] setOn -> 1
[18/06/2024, 08:52:56] [playstation] Discovering device...
[18/06/2024, 08:53:16] [playstation] [84E657D1E2CF] Removing locks due to timeout
[18/06/2024, 08:53:26] [playstation] Unable to locate device: with id 84E657D1E2CF

The PS5 cannot be turned on again with Homekit even after it has been turned off via Homekit. Anything ist wrong

NikDevx commented 1 week ago

Did you setup ps5 Rest Mode in settings?

monza258 commented 1 week ago

Did you setup ps5 Rest Mode in settings?

yes, after restarting homebridge the ps5 disappears from homebridge.